Subsidy is a maximum of 9 hours if you're not working (or if you're working less than 9 hours). Maximum subsidy is $3.51 per hour...so if you were getting that x9 hours it's around $30 off. So that sounds right.

$120 for two days sounds quite expensive for round here but it depends what area you're in? (Auckland/Wellington cost more than smaller places generally).
